This episode was recorded at the memorial held in honor of the one and only Red Dirt Randy, where we got to sit down with Randy's brother and sister and talk about the man, the myth, the legend.
William (Red Dirt Randy) Hare passed away from complications from diabetes on November 24, 2021. Randy grew up in Midwest City, served in the Marines, and was a healthcare worked assisting mentally and physically challenged patients. He was 38 years sober and an active member of the twelve-step program and helping mentor others. Randy's first love was Red Dirt music and everything associated with it. He attended every possible show he could, and made friends wherever he went.
